    TU Wien: Nature Based and Digital Solutions for Future Spatial Planning and Design

    During the summer semester 2025, TU Wien’s Faculty of Architecture and Planning, Institute of Spatial Planning, offered an innovative course entitled Digital Twins in the Context of Renaturation: Nature-Based and Digital Solutions for Spatial Planning.     Nature Based Solutions (NBS) in Central Tallinn

    The research project ‘URBREATH’, funded by the European Union, started at the beginning of 2024 with the aim of implementing Nature Based Solutions (NBS) in urban areas to improve the resilience of cities and increase the quality of local life.     GreenTwins Project Successfully Completed

    The GreenTwins large pilot project was completed with great success at the end of August. GreenTwins developed digital participatory tools and processes and a dynamic green layer for Tallinn’s digital twin.     GreenTwins Tallinn and Helsinki: Digital Twins for More Democratic, Resilient and Greener Cities.

    Green spaces in cities are of particular importance in the face of ongoing urbanisation and the anthropogenic climate change. Urban greenery affects the physical and mental health of citizens. Fabian Dembski

architect, urban planner and research professor with focus on urban and regional transformation processes, digital methods and tools, sustainable strategies and global systems.

Currently active in Tallinn (Estonia), Stuttgart (Germany) and Vienna (Austria).
